Centre-Ville, Document Storage, Storage Lockers, Drive Up Storage Units, Storage Space, Self Storage Units, Commercial Storage Space, Short Term Storage, Mobile Storage, Car Storage, Cheap Storage Units, Self Storage Lockers, Climate Controlled Storage, Secure Storage, Affordable Self Storage, Self Storage, Moving And Packing Supplies, Storage Units, Long Term Storage, Mini Storage, Warehouse Storage Space
Montreal-based Depotium Mini-Entrepot has several convenient locations for you to store your equipment and personal belongings. We are the "Home of the FREE MOVE-IN Van" and Canada...more...See more text